Patent Searching and Data


Title:
SLIDING STRAW WITH SOLID FOOD
Document Type and Number:
WIPO Patent Application WO/2010/071246
Kind Code:
A1
Abstract:
Disclosed therein is a sliding straw with solid food including: an outer straw (100); an inner straw (200) inserted into the outer straw (100) to keep watertightness; and water-soluble or dis- persible solid food (300) inserted into a lower end portion of the outer straw (100), wherein a lower end portion of the inner straw (200) is pushed upwardly from the lower end portion of the outer straw (100) as high as a length that the solid food (300) is inserted, an upper end portion of the inner straw (200) projects a predetermined distance from an upper end portion of the outer straw (100), and the lower end portion of the inner straw (200) pushes the solid food (300) out of the outer straw (100) when the upper end portion of the projecting inner straw (200) is pushed into the outer straw (100).

Description SLIDING STRAW WITH SOLID FOOD

Technical Field

[1] The present invention relates to a sliding straw with solid food, which includes an outer straw 100; an inner straw 200 inserted into the outer straw 100 to keep water- tightness; and water-soluble or dispersible solid food 300 inserted into a lower end portion of the outer straw 100. Background Art

[2] In general, there are various kinds of straws: straws, to each of which decorations made by paper folding are attached to provide esthetic quality; telescope straws stretching in a slide type; flexible straws each having a bellows-type upper portion thereof to be bent; spoon straws each having a spoon formed on a lower end portion thereof, so that a user can easily spoon small grains, such as slush; and so on.

[3] Such straws have no function but to provide esthetic quality and to help a user to easily drink beverages.

[4] Furthermore, since most of beverages sold in fast- food restaurants are soft drinks, excessive intake of the beverages may cause various adult diseases including obesity.

[5] Accordingly, in order to neutralize the effects of poison of fast food or carbonated drinks and maintain a nutritional balance, it is preferable to additionally take foods containing Green tea ingredients or health food supplements, such as vitamin, chitosan, red ginseng, calcium, selenium, lactobacillious, and so on. However, additionally taking such Green tea ingredients or health food supplements is cumbersome, and hence, it is very difficult to take the Green tea ingredients or health food supplements right if a user does not make a great and constant effort.

[6] Therefore, there are demands of means to aid intake of the Green tea ingredients or health food supplements by dissolving or dispersing the Green tea ingredients, health food supplements or various kinds of foods, which the user wants to take, in a solvent or dispersion medium, and as one of the means, a solution to use a straw has been sought for. Mode for the Invention

[26] Reference will be now made in detail to the preferred embodiment of the present invention with reference to the attached drawings.

[27] FIG. 1 is a perspective view and a sectional view of a sliding straw with solid food according to a preferred embodiment of the present invention.

[28] The sliding straw according to a preferred embodiment of the present invention includes an outer straw 100 and an inner straw 200 inserted into the outer straw 100 to maintain watertightness. When an upper end portion of the inner straw 200 projecting over an upper end portion of the outer straw 100 is pressed, the inner straw 200 is pushed into the outer straw 100.

[29] In other words, the outer straw 100 and the inner straw 200 are slidably joined together in a state where they keep watertightness.

[30] A solid food 300 is a water-soluble or dispersible material and is dissolved or dispersed in a solvent or dispersion medium, and hence, a user can take it together with solution using a straw.

[31] Here, there is no special restriction in the used solvent or dispersion medium, and generally, drinkable water or various kinds of beverages may be used for the solvent or dispersion medium.

[32] There is no special restriction in the solid food 300, and any one of materials which is dissolvable or dispersible in solvent or dispersion media can be used as the solid food 300.

[33] In detail, the solid food 300 may contain at least one of ingredients in Green tea, coffee, cocoa, tea, vitamin, yeast, pollen, enzyme, lactobacillious, chlorella, germ, mushroom, cordyceps, chitosan, glucosamine, ginseng, red ginseng, herbs, calcium, selenium, and aloes, and the solid food 300 is not restricted to the above-mentioned ingredients and can be manufactured from various kinds of foods.

[34] As shown in FIG. 1, the solid food 300 is inserted into a lower end portion of the outer straw 100, and a lower end portion of the inner straw 200 is pushed upwardly from the lower end portion of the outer straw 100 as high as a length that the solid food 300 is inserted.

[35] Furthermore, the upper end portion of the inner straw 200 projects a predetermined distance from the upper end portion of the outer straw 100.

[36] Accordingly, when the upper end portion of the projecting inner straw 200 is pushed into the outer straw 100, the lower end portion of the inner straw 200 pushes the solid food 300 out of the outer straw 100, and the pushed solid food 300 can be dissolved or dispersed in the solvent or dispersion medium.

[37] A lower stopper 110 is in a cylindrical form and fit onto an outer circumferential surface of the lower end portion of the outer straw 100 in order to store the solid food 30 inside the outer straw 100 in more safety and protect the solid food 300 from external pollution.

[38] As shown in FIG. 1, the upper stopper 120 accommodates the upper end portion of the inner straw 200 projecting over the upper end portion of the outer straw 100 and is fit onto an outer circumferential surface of the upper end portion of the outer straw 100.

[39] In the above state, when the upper stopper 120 is pressed down, while descending along the outer circumferential surface of the upper end portion of the outer straw 100, the upper stopper 120 pushes the upper end portion of the inner straw 200 accommodated therein into the upper end portion of the outer straw 100.

[40] In case that the lower stopper 110 and the upper stopper 120 are constructed as described above, the user can take the solid food 300 as follows.

[41] First, when the user presses the upper stopper 120 after removing the lower stopper

110, the upper end portion of the inner straw 200 is pushed into the outer straw 100, and then, the lower end portion of the inner straw 200 pushes the solid food 300, which is inserted into the lower end portion of the outer straw 100, out of the outer straw 100. When the solid food 300 is separated and discharged from the outer straw 100, the user can take solution, in which the solid food 300 is dissolved or dispersed, using the straw after removing the upper stopper 120.

[42] FIG. 2 is a perspective view and a sectional view of a sliding straw with solid food, which has storage portions 210, according to another preferred embodiment of the present invention.

[43] The storage portions 210 are storage spaces formed by the outer circumferential surface of the lower end portion of the inner straw 200, which is hollowed inwardly, and can store water-soluble or dispersible powder or granules therein.

[44] When a plurality of the storage portions 210 are disposed in order, the storage portions 210 can be opened at the lower end portion of the outer straw 100 in phases according to the distance that the upper end portion of the inner straw 200 is pushed into the upper end portion of the outer straw 100.

[45] For instance, in case where the solid food 300 is coffee solid and sugar powder is stored in the storage portion 210, when the upper end portion of the inner straw 200 is pushed into the upper end portion of the outer straw 100, the coffee solid is first discharged from the outer straw 100 and dissolved in water, and then, the sugar powder is discharged outwardly and dissolved in water. Accordingly, the user can make black coffee or coffee with sugar according to the user's taste, and adjust the quantity of sugar, which will be dissolved in water.

[46] According to circumstances, various ingredients of powder can be respectively stored in the plural storage portions 210, so that the user can select a wanted powder to be dissolved or dispersed.

[47] For instance, in case where the solid food 300 is coffee solid and sugar powder and cream powder are respectively stored in the storage portions 210, the user can make coffee by dissolving the sugar powder and/or the cream powder according to the user's taste.

[48] FIG. 3 is a view showing a state where a lower end portion of an inner straw 200 according to the present invention is formed in a spoon shape.

[49] As described above, in case where the lower end portion of the inner straw 200 is exposed to the lower end portion of the outer straw 100 and stretched out into a spoon shape 220, the solid food 300 or the powder or granules stored in the storage portions 210 can be dissolved or dispersed more rapidly and conveniently.

[50] FIG. 4 is a view showing a state where an outer straw 100 includes an outer bellows

130 and the inner straw 200 includes an inner bellows 230.

[51] The outer straw 100 includes the outer bellows 130 at a predetermined region thereof.

[52] The inner straw 200 also includes the inner bellows 230 formed at a location corresponding to the region of the outer bellows 130 in a state where the upper end portion of the inner straw 200 is pushed into the upper end portion of the outer straw 100.

[53] The inner bellows 230 projects below the maximum vertically movable height of the region of the outer bellows 130 formed on the outer straw 100 to thereby allow a sliding motion. When the straw is used, the inner bellows 230 and the outer bellows 130 are overlapped each other, and hence, not only the outer straw 100 but also the inner straw 200 can be bent at a predetermined angle.
